Title |
Generation of functional cholangiocytes from human pluripotent stem cells and HepaRG cells |
Organism |
Homo sapiens |
Experiment type |
Expression profiling by array
|
Summary |
Gene expression profile analysis allowed to identify a panel of genes and pathways characteristic of hESC-and HepaRG-derived cholangiocytes.
|
|
|
Overall design |
Microarrays were conducted at day 23 and day 10 of differentiation for hESC-Chol and HepaRG-Chol respectively and compared to hESC-HB and HepaRG-HB. Five, four or three independent experiments were performed depending the experimental sample
